24:21Now PlayingThe Maryland senator who traveled here hoping to meet with Kilmar Abrego Garcia, a sheet metal worker who was living in Maryland when he was wrongly deported a month ago, remained steadfast in his efforts to free the father of three.
"I've been in El Salvador all day fighting for the return of Mr. Abrego Garcia," Democratic Sen. Chris Van Hollen said in a social media post late on April 16. "The Trump Admin can lie all they want, but the Court said they failed to show he was part of MS-13. This is about bringing home a man they ADMIT should've never been abducted. I won't rest until then."
Authorities declined to allow Van Hollen to meet with Abrego Garcia, 29, who is being held in a notorious prison here. Earlier that day, the Trump administration again defended the deportation and appealed a court order to "facilitate" his return to the U.S
